They count the 721 as 1 tuner, as it only has the single output. Same with the 921.
They count as 1 receiver but 2 tuners so it depends on what you are counting for. You can have 6 receivers on an account, which would be 12 dual tuners. But for leasing you can only lease 4 Tuners which would be 2 dual tuner receivers or 4 single tuner receivers.

The software DISH has used since 1996 was designed to accept 6 SMART CARDS so a dual tuner only has 1 smart card. dstrouth you needed to play CSR roulette not speak to a supervisor.
